Why it matters

Spaying or neutering supports long-term health

Spay and neuter surgery can reduce the risk of serious reproductive and hormone-related conditions while helping prevent unwanted pregnancies.

Helps prevent pyometra, a life-threatening uterine infection
Can reduce the risk of mammary tumours when timed appropriately
Reduces risks linked to testicular and prostate-related disease
Prevents accidental litters and pregnancy-related complications
Allows us to address selected concerns during one anesthetic event
Gives your pet a healthier start with a planned surgical approach

Timing

When should my pet be spayed or neutered?

Many pets are spayed or neutered around 6–7 months of age. For some large-breed dogs, timing may be discussed differently, often around 12–24 months depending on breed, growth, lifestyle, and individual risk factors.

The best timing should be discussed with your veterinarian so the plan fits your pet, not just a general rule.
Dogs

Personalized by size and breed

Small and medium dogs are commonly booked earlier. Large-breed dogs may benefit from an individualized discussion before choosing timing.

Extra care when needed

Additional procedures can sometimes be done during the same anesthetic

Some pets benefit from combining selected procedures while they are already under anesthesia. Your veterinarian will review what is appropriate and provide a detailed estimate first.

Microchip

Permanent identification

A microchip can be placed while your pet is asleep, avoiding extra stress later.

Hernia repair

Umbilical hernia

Small umbilical hernias may be assessed for repair at the time of surgery.

Baby teeth

Deciduous teeth

Retained baby teeth may be checked and discussed if extraction is recommended.

Male dogs

Scrotal ablation

In selected cases, additional surgical planning may be recommended for comfort and healing.

Large breeds

Gastropexy discussion

For some deep-chested dogs, preventive gastropexy may be worth discussing.
